Dusky melanomys vs Yellow Bishop
Melanomys caliginosus compared with Euplectes capensis
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| Dusky melanomys | Yellow Bishop |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om same | Animalia (Animals) | Animalia (Animals) |
| Phylum same | Chordata (Chordates) | Chordata (Chordates) |
| Class | Mammalia (Mammals) | Aves (Birds) |
| Order | Rodentia (Rodents) | Passeriformes (Songbirds) |
| Family | Cricetidae | Ploceidae |
| Genus | Melanomys | Euplectes |
| Species | Melanomys caliginosus | Euplectes capensis |
Evolutionary Relationship
Dusky melanomys and Yellow Bishop share a common ancestor at the Phylum level: Chordata. (Chordates)
